One of the key areas within bio tech industries is biotechnology, which involves the use of living organisms or biological systems to create products or processes that can benefit society. This field has applications in various sectors, such as healthcare, agriculture, and industrial manufacturing. The development of biotechnology has led to the production of bio-based products, such as biofuels, bioplastics, and biopharmaceuticals, which are more sustainable and environmentally friendly alternatives to traditional products.

Bioinformatics is another rapidly growing field within bio tech industries that combines biology, computer science, and information technology to analyze and interpret biological data. This interdisciplinary field plays a critical role in drug discovery, personalized medicine, and genomic research, providing valuable insights into the underlying mechanisms of diseases and potential treatment options. The use of bioinformatics tools and techniques is revolutionizing how we understand and address complex medical conditions, leading to more targeted and effective therapies.
The agriculture sector is also benefiting from the advancements in bio tech industries, with companies developing genetically modified crops, biopesticides, and sustainable farming practices that help improve crop yields, reduce environmental impact, and enhance food security. By harnessing the power of biotechnology, agricultural companies are able to produce crops that are more resilient to pests, diseases, and climate change, ensuring a more sustainable and secure food supply for future generations.
